Living In Topsham, Maine Summary

Life in Topsham research summary. HomeSnacks has been researching the quality of life in Topsham over the past eight years using Census data, FBI crime data, cost of living data, and other primary sources. Based on the most recently available data, we found the following about life in Topsham:

  • The population in Topsham is 6,854.

  • The median home value in Topsham is $259,500.

  • The median income in Topsham is $70,268.

  • The cost of living in Topsham is 109 which is 1.1x higher than the national average.

  • The median rent in Topsham is $991.

  • The unemployment rate in Topsham is 6.8%.

  • The poverty rate in Topsham is 12.5%.

Topsham, ME Crime Report

114
Total Crimes
1,177.7
Total Crimes / 100k People
-49.33%
Below National Average
Statistic Count
Raw
Topsham
/ 100k People
Maine
/ 100k People
National
/ 100k People
Total Crimes Per 100K 114 1,177.7 1,264.8 2,324.2
Violent Crime 5 51.7 108.6 369.8
Murder 0 0.0 1.6 6.3
Robbery 1 10.3 12.6 66.1
Aggravated Assault 3 31.0 58.4 268.2
Property Crime 109 1,126.0 1,156.2 1,954.4
Burglary 8 82.6 148.8 269.8
Larceny 98 1,012.4 943.5 1,401.9
Car Theft 3 31.0 63.8 282.7
